Since your home router is the portal to the outside world it makes sense that it s the most logical place to control access to what goes in and out of your home and a router with good parental controls can monitor traffic from every device on your home network and not just those that you happen to have installed specialized software on. Most parental control software operates as a subscription service so pricing tiers tend to align with device limits though some offer free versions for basic protection on a limited number of devices.
